What is Oxytocin?
Naturally produced in the brain, Oxytocin acts as a key messenger influencing social behaviors, emotional responses, and aspects of reproduction. While it has specific, critical medical uses (like in childbirth), providers may also prescribe Oxytocin “off-label” for wellness purposes, usually prepared by licensed U.S. compounding pharmacies in formulations designed for nasal or sublingual absorption. How Oxytocin Works Naturally in the Body
Oxytocin plays a vital role in shaping our social and emotional landscape by:
- Facilitating Social Bonds: Promoting feelings of trust, empathy, generosity, and connection between individuals, partners, and parent-child pairs.
- Modulating Stress: Helping to buffer the body’s stress response (cortisol) and induce feelings of calmness and safety.
- Influencing Mood: Contributing to overall feelings of well-being, contentment, and emotional regulation.
- Supporting Intimacy: Playing a role in sexual arousal, orgasm, and the bonding aspect of intimate relationships.

(!!!) Important Safety Information & Considerations (!!!)
- Oxytocin requires a prescription. Its use for social bonding, mood support, or intimacy enhancement is considered “off-label” (not FDA-approved for these specific purposes) and typically involves compounded preparations.
- The effectiveness and safety profile for these off-label uses may not be as extensively studied or established as for FDA-approved uses or medications. Results can be subjective and vary.
- Compounded medications are not FDA-approved and may have variations in potency or consistency. Only use preparations from licensed and reputable compounding pharmacies.
- Potential side effects are generally mild at typical off-label doses but may include nasal irritation or dryness (with spray), headache, nausea, or temporary changes in blood pressure or heart rate. Report any side effects to your provider.
- Oxytocin is not a treatment for diagnosed mental health conditions such as Social Anxiety Disorder, Major Depressive Disorder, Autism Spectrum Disorder, or personality disorders. These conditions require specialized care.
- Inform your provider of ALL medical conditions, especially heart conditions, blood pressure issues, kidney disease, or electrolyte imbalances. Provide a complete list of ALL medications, supplements, and herbal products you use, as interactions may occur.
- The potential for psychological dependence or misuse, while debated, should be considered. Use responsibly as directed.
- This information is not exhaustive. Discuss the potential benefits, risks, limitations, and the specific nature (off-label, compounded) of Oxytocin therapy thoroughly with the reviewing provider.
